To celebrate the first couple of days of summer, Patch recommends some nearby spots where you can nosh on great ice cream. We'll cover the classics as well as some new treats to try.

We have our spoons ready. Let's dig in:

 

Baskin-Robbins(Gig Harbor, University Place, Lakewood, Tacoma)

Why here:  is the ultimate classic ice cream joint. With it's traditional 31 flavors (and so much more), you will find something delicious. Cones of all kinds, sundaes, ice cream cakes, smoothies, milkshakes, and pints to go are all waiting for you. Click on the links above for store information.

 

Dairy Queen (Gig Harbor, University Place, Tacoma)

Why here: is another classic for ice cream confections and wild mixes of sweet treats. The candy mash up of the famous Blizzard desserts, Dilly Bars and dipped ice cream cones helps you find sweet-tooth nirvana. You can grab burgers and other food fare to go with your treats, too!

 

Cold Stone Creamery (Lakewood, Tacoma)

Why here: Be your own ice cream treat mixologist at this joint that's grown in popularity across the county. Choose your ice cream and toppings of your choice and watch it get expertly mixed on a frozen granite slab right in front of your eyes. Can't decide? Cold Stone has a menu of different combinations that you can try to take the guess work out of it. There are drinks, cakes, and other novelties available as well.

 

Ben & Jerry's (Gig Harbor)

Why here: is fabulous homemade ice cream made with a heart and a mission. Chuckle at the cleverly named delicious varities, everything from ice cream, cakes, frozen yogurt or smoothies, are mouth watering goodness. The company boasts a strong history of environmental and social activism, too.

 

Metropolitan Market (Tacoma)

Why here: Gelato anyone? This frozen Italian take on ice cream is delicious. Metropolitan Market, in Tacoma's Proctor District, serves up a great gelato in its coffee shop area. Select from many yummy flavors and have a taste treat that puts a spin on traditional ice cream.
